The video doesn't show the extension not working. I'm not sure what you're expecting to happen.

Without the extension: When you're on a playlist and a video ends, YouTube automatically navigates to the next video in the playlist and plays that video.
With the extension: When you're on a playlist and a video ends, you stay on the same page and no video plays.

The extension isn't trying to prevent autoplay when a tab opens.
